This study aims to critically analyze the quality of public service in the administration of domicile transfer letters at the Perum Maesa Unima Sub-District Office, South Tondano District, focusing on three primary indicators: service quality (time, procedure, officer attitude, facilities), determinant factors, and structural constraints. Employing a qualitative descriptive-critical approach, data were collected through direct observation, in-depth interviews, and document review. The research findings reveal a substantial gap between procedural compliance and the reality of service on the ground, identified through three main points: (1) Service quality is characterized by procedural efficiency but trapped in structural vulnerability, where the entire service process relies on a single officer (the Sub-District Head), creating a bottleneck that threatens service consistency; (2) Information delivery remains pseudo-written, where the absence of a queue system and written information boards forces the community into information asymmetry, making them dependent on verbal explanations; (3) Determinant factors such as officer commitment and empathetic communication function as compensatory mechanisms for institutional weaknesses, where the personal goodwill of officers masks the absence of a modern, system-based service infrastructure.
